What the data says

Of the 22 pupils who finished Year 11 at Elm Court School in 2023, 0% stayed on in Elm Court School’s own sixth form (Lambeth average 51%), 41% went to a further education college and none started an apprenticeship.

14% of leavers were not in sustained education, employment or training six months on, compared with 6% nationally.

Almost nobody goes straight into an apprenticeship or a job: none took an apprenticeship and none went into work, against 3% and 3% across England.

Languages are a small part of the curriculum here: entries in Spanish add up to 9% of the year group, and 0% of pupils entered the full EBacc set of subjects (England 41%).
